Texas teen runs over, drags man in wheelchair in shocking video

A Texas teen has been arrested after he was allegedly caught in a stunning video mowing down a disabled man after which driving away with out serving to him.
Pablo Antonio Avila-Banagas, 17, was booked into Travis County Jail Friday on fees that embrace failure to cease and render assist, damage to a disabled particular person and illegal possession of a firearm.
The Austin Police Division launched surveillance footage of the incident, which occurred shortly earlier than 10 a.m. on Sept. 3 in a car parking zone on North Lamar Boulevard.
Within the footage, a person in a powered wheelchair will be seen slowly crossing the car parking zone. When a white truck speeds into the body, the person will be seen waving for the motive force to decelerate earlier than he’s struck and dragged into the primary street.


Though the motive force of the white truck sped off, a passing Austin Hearth Division truck noticed the accident and instantly stopped to render assist. The sufferer was transported by EMS companies with life-threatening accidents.
Police say the investigation stays ongoing.
